§ 18-18-401 — Legislative declaration

Colorado·Title 18 Criminal·Art. Uniform Controlled Substances
(1)The general assembly finds, determines, and declares that:
(a)The regulation of controlled substances in this state is important and necessary for the preservation of public safety and public health;
(b)Meeting the public safety and public health needs of our communities demands a collaborative effort involving primary health-care, behavioral health, criminal justice, and social service systems;

Legislative History

Source: L. 92: Entire article R&RE, p. 354, � 1, effective July 1. L. 2010: Entire section amended, (HB 10-1352), ch. 259, p. 1162, � 1, effective August 11. L. 2013: (1) amended, (SB 13-250), ch. 333, p. 1908, � 7, effective October 1. L. 2017: IP(1) and (1)(c) amended, (SB 17-242), ch. 263, p. 1308, � 144, effective May 25. L. 2024: (1)(e) amended, (HB 24-1450), ch. 490, p. 3409, � 24, effective August 7.
